Seaweed Liquid 20% - 0 views

  •  
    Seaweed liquid is created through a cold fermentation process that involves the breakdown of seaweed by microbial organisms. This process ruptures the cell walls of the seaweed, releasing bio-stimulant compounds into the solution. During the initial phases of plant growth, this seaweed liquid plays a vital role in enhancing vegetative development. It activates soil bacteria, with a special focus on rhizosphere bacteria, which play a critical role in fostering the growth of root systems.

Seaweed Extract (Ascophyllum Nodosum) - 0 views

  •  
    Seaweed extracts contain a wealth of essential nutrients, both major and minor, along with amino acids, vitamins, cytokinins, auxins, and abscisic acid compounds. These components collectively contribute to promoting exceptional plant growth. They are recognized for their capacity to significantly enhance plant growth and yield, often multiplying them manifold. Additionally, these extracts aid in fortifying plants to better withstand environmental stressors, bolstering their resilience.

Amino Acid Chelates - 0 views

  •  
    Amino acid chelates represent a specialized class of nutrient delivery systems extensively utilized in the agriculture industry. These compounds are formed by chelating essential minerals, such as iron, zinc, copper, calcium, boron, magnesium, ferrous, and manganese, with amino acids. This unique molecular structure enhances the mineral's stability, solubility, and bioavailability in soil and plants. Amino acid chelates offer several benefits, including improved nutrient uptake, efficient utilization by crops, and reduced susceptibility to nutrient antagonism and leaching. Their tailored formulation enhances plant growth, development, and overall health, resulting in increased yield potential and enhanced quality of agricultural products. As a result, amino acid chelates play a pivotal role in sustainable and precision agriculture practices, contributing to optimized resource utilization and enhanced crop productivity.
